Frequently Asked Questions About Water Heater Repair in Atlantic Beach, FL

A standard traditional tank water heater generally lasts 8 to 12 years with proper maintenance. Tankless water heaters have a longer lifespan and can often last 15 to 20 years if they are flushed annually.
No, a leaking Temperature and Pressure (T&P) valve means there is either excessive pressure inside the tank, the temperature is dangerously high, or the valve itself has failed. This is a safety issue that should be addressed immediately.
If your home is on a closed plumbing system (such as having a pressure reducing valve), thermal expansion can cause dangerous pressure spikes when water heats up. An expansion tank absorbs this pressure and protects your water heater.
We highly recommend flushing your water heater once a year. Regular flushing removes sediment buildup, which protects the inner lining of the tank, improves energy efficiency, and extends the life of the unit.
